WITNESSES and information are being sought after vet supplies were stolen from a van in Stoke Prior.

It happened between 6pm on Monday, February 18 and 8am the following morning in a road off Shaw Lane.

Thieves broke into the Peugeot Partner van and stole a sat nav and veterinary supplies including needles, syringes and a single bottle of Ketofen.

The 100ml bottle is brown in colour and was in a white cardboard box. It is a strong anti inflammatory and is intended only for use in veterinary settings.

Among the side effects of Ketofen are heart burn and swelling of the throat and airways which causes breathing difficulty.

Police are asking residents to be on the look out for the bottle in case it has been thrown away by the thieves.

Anyone who finds it should call police straight away or take it to their nearest veterinary practice. If anyone should consume the contents of the bottle they should seek immediate medical assistance.
